Understanding Wrongful Termination Cases πŸšͺ

Losing a job hurts. But sometimes termination crosses into illegal territory. Wrongful termination occurs when an employer fires someone for unlawful reasons.

Examples include dismissal due to race, gender, disability, or reporting workplace misconduct. Employees may also face termination after requesting medical leave or accommodations.

Hkm Employment Attorneys LLP investigates employer motives carefully. Attorneys review documentation, timelines, and communication records. This process helps uncover whether termination violated employment protections.

Even at-will employment has limits. Employers cannot terminate workers for discriminatory or retaliatory reasons.

Sexual Harassment And Hostile Work Environments 🚫

A safe workplace should never feel intimidating or uncomfortable. Sexual harassment includes unwanted advances, inappropriate comments, or offensive conduct.

Many employees stay silent due to fear or embarrassment. Unfortunately, silence allows harmful behavior to continue.

Hkm Employment Attorneys LLP supports victims through confidential consultations. Legal teams help gather evidence such as emails, witness statements, or internal complaints.

A hostile work environment exists when misconduct becomes severe or ongoing. Employers must address complaints promptly. Failure to act often creates legal liability.

Retaliation Claims And Employee Protection πŸ”’

Did your employer treat you differently after filing a complaint? That may qualify as retaliation.

Retaliation occurs when employers punish employees for exercising legal rights. Actions may include demotion, schedule changes, exclusion, or termination.

Common protected actions include:

  1. Reporting discrimination
  2. Filing HR complaints
  3. Requesting overtime pay
  4. Participating in investigations

Employees often overlook retaliation signs. Attorneys evaluate workplace changes occurring after complaints to determine legal violations.

Wage And Hour Violations Explained πŸ’°

Many workers lose income without realizing it. Wage violations happen more frequently than expected.

Employers must follow strict payment laws. These rules cover overtime, minimum wage, and employee classification.

Typical violations include:

  • Unpaid overtime hours
  • Misclassified independent contractors
  • Off-the-clock work expectations
  • Missed meal or rest breaks
Wage Issue Employer Action Employee Right
Overtime Denied Extra unpaid hours Overtime compensation
Misclassification Contractor labeling Employee benefits
Late Pay Delayed wages Timely payment
Break Violations No rest periods Legal recovery

Legal action often helps employees recover lost wages and damages.

The Role Of Evidence In Employment Cases πŸ“‚

Strong cases rely heavily on documentation. Evidence helps demonstrate patterns rather than opinions.

Helpful records include:

  • Emails or messages
  • Performance reviews
  • Witness statements
  • HR complaint filings
  • Pay records

Keeping organized documentation strengthens negotiations and courtroom arguments. Even small details may become crucial later.

Steps To Take Before Contacting An Attorney βœ…

Preparation improves consultation effectiveness. Simple steps help attorneys evaluate your situation quickly.

Before reaching out:

  1. Write down workplace events chronologically
  2. Save emails and communication
  3. Avoid deleting documents
  4. Record witness information
  5. Stay professional at work

These actions protect your legal position while disputes develop.
